Reconstruction Day 6

Today they completed the shell of the house--all the exterior wall panels and roof panels are in place!  The garage walls have not been put up yet, but will be later in the week if all goes according to plan.

The roof is ready for electrical wiring. Half of the wooden sleepers for the roofing are in place and plywood boards have been nailed down on top.  Once the electrical wires have been installed the rest of the sleepers can be put in place and the roofing materials put on top.

Because of the rain, the house has been covered with a tarp for protection, but the MCC crew used the newly enclosed space inside the house to begin fitting the windows.  They were restored and put back together at the workshop in Philadelphia, but have to be shaved down to exactly the right size.  Once the shell of the house was back in place MCC turned to fitting the windows into their spaces in the panels, but did not actually install any.
